Transaction 941010626c54688f6a66bc3279fa5d7133f2b3b7c8de8ed0c4735b4ecaadd100
1 Input
1 Output
-
941010626c54688f6a66bc3279fa5d7133f2b3b7c8de8ed0c4735b4ecaadd100:0
- value
- 104370
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 20e5bbd584d418aef7b1a585c04b31a8c79cc3f3 OP_EQUAL
- address
- 34gxkrvLiQhV3MMsNp1eZgh7ywS1Pk735v